Setup a POP3 / IMAP email account in Microsoft Outlook 2011(Mac)
Open Outlook. Select “Tools” > “Account”.
Choose “E-mail account” Icon.You will need to enter the following information:
- Email address : Full email address
- Password : Email account password
- User Name : Full email address
- Type : POP3/IMAP
- Incoming mail server (POP3/IMAP) : mail.yourdomain.com
- Outgoing email server (SMTP) : mail.yourdomain.com
Note :
Non-SSL Settings Secure SSL / TLS Settings Incoming Server: mail.yourdomain.com - IMAP Port : 143
- POP3 Port : 110
Outgoing Server: mail.yourdomain.com
- SMTP Port : 2525
Incoming Server: web100x.dataplugs.com - IMAP Port : 993
- POP3 Port : 995
Outgoing Server: web100x.dataplugs.com
- SMTP Port : 465
Remark : If you use Secure SSL / TLS Settings, check the “Use SSL to connect” box in both outgoing and Incoming mails.
Click “Add Account”.
In the Accounts window, click on “More Options” under Outgoing server.
From the Authentication menu, select “Use Incoming Server Info”.
Click “OK”.
